GATEWAY PROGRAMME

The Gateway Coordinator is Mrs Hilary Lawrence - [email protected] The Gateway Teacher is Ms Sue Hanlon - [email protected] Gateway is a workplace learning programme for students in Years 12 and 13 who are interested in a career pathway in a particular industry or field of work. Students go out into the workplace one day per week for up to 10 weeks. Gateway gives students the opportunity to do workplace learning (during school time or other suitable times to fit the students programme), which directly relates to their school-based programme and proposed career. Students on Gateway are also required to complete a Workplace Safety Course and a First Aid Course.

Entry Requirements:
  • Students apply to enter Gateway, and be interviewed by the Gateway Coordinator and the Careers Advisor to assess their suitability for the programme.Students must demonstrate a desire to pursue a career pathway in a chosen industry or field of work.
  • Students must have the level of maturity, standard of behaviour, attitude and work ethic necessary to succeed at work-based learning and be able to communicate with adults
  • Students must have excellent school attendance.
